  • There's actually multiplayer in this too -
    Multiplayer (Alpha) AI Dungeon works very similar to normal single player, but with a few differences.

        Players alternate taking turns doing actions with the AI generating a result after each action.

        You can play with both local (pass-n-play) and online friends.

        Actions and stories are now all in third person rather than second person.

        The host of a multiplayer game can act like a dungeon master and supervise the AI, modifying and fixing responses it gives.

    Because the format for multiplayer is different from the original training data the model will initially not be quite as good as single player, however as hosts supervise the AI, fixing issues and improving on it’s responses, we’ll be able to use that data to train and improve the multiplayer model. This alpha version of multiplayer is just the beginning.

    It's a paid thing though free for 7 days but $4.99 per month after.. Not sure how well it could work.
